More than 2000 people join fire fighting practice

PSNews - About 2,000 officials and workers at Bitexco Building, District 1, Ho Chi Minh City (HCMC) has joined a fire fighting drill on November 16th with the HCMC Fire Police and relevant units.

According to the scenario, the Bitexco basement parking was on fire and more than 2,000 people working at the building were trying to escape from the burning building. The city’s fire police force has been deployed quickly to extinguish the fire.

According to the assumed situation, while a 16-seat coach running at a high-speed from the basement B1 to the basement B2, it suddenly collided with a 4-seat car running up.

The crash made gasoline spill over, and the spark of the crash burst into flame. The fire then spread over the basement, burnt other cars.

Dense smokes and toxic gases rose high, threatening thousands of people working inside the building. This risked breaking glass door, pulling down the ceiling and even destroying the whole building.

Having received the information, the city’s fire police forces quickly raced to the scene. They cut off electricity and guided more than 2,000 people inside the building to move out to safety areas.

The fire kept flaring up, smokes and gases rose high and temperature increased, threatening lives of the people trapped in the fire area.

Toxic gas occupied all elevators, making many people get choked and fail to find the way out

The fire police forces were mobilized to rescue victims on one hand, and the new technology fire engines were used to quickly extinguish the fire on the other hand.

About 10 units and hundreds fire police officers, soldier, and 12 modern fire engines as well as workers at the building took part in the practice.
